Certain drugs like gentamicin and methyldopa can increase your RBC count. Gentamicin is an antibiotic used to treat bacterial infections in the blood. Methyldopa is often used to treat high blood pressure. It works by relaxing the blood vessels to allow blood to flow more easily through the body.

WebWhen you don’t have enough healthy red blood cells, you have a condition called anemia. This means your blood has lower than normal hemoglobin (Hgb) levels. WebFeb 12, 2024 · Erythrocytopenia or a low RBC count means: Mild RBC count decrease (3.5 - 4 million/µl in adult women and 4 - 4.5 million/µl in adult men): RBC count is a bit low and it … WebThe omega-3 index is defined as the RBC percentage sum of EPA+DHA, both of which are important anti-inflammatory omega-3 fatty acids. Low values of the index over a prolonged period of time indicate an increased risk of developing cardiovascular diseases.
